You're not going to freakin believe what happened to me yesterday!!! I was on my daily lunch ride from the Fire Compound, here in Riverside. I was less than a 1/4 mile from work (in a residential area) when I thought I heard a car behind me. I looked to my left and back - no car. I look to my right and back - no car. As I turned my head back to the front; I rammed into the rear of a pickup truck at about 20 to 25 mph. Not much damage to my bike, but I was hurting pretty good. My right side was smashed (broke my middle finger at the knuckle) and I cracked a few ribs - not bad considering that had I been a little further to the right - I would have woken up in the hospital instead.

I sure am glad I was wearing my Road ID.
It feels good knowing I have that to wear! I was on the ground and unable to speak for about 5 minutes. A guy that stopped called 911 and used my Road ID to give them my information. Once I was able to speak, I took the phone and told them I was a fireman and would do a self assessment and would call back if I needed them. So you see, no one is free from injury. If it's your time to get hurt, it's your time!
